[HISTORY] - Sacred Stage: A Renaissance Passion Play Manuscript - ANONYMOUS (1560 - 1570) - (Renaissance-manuscript) ANONYMOUS - Holy representation, in verses, for the Holy week, in Italian, manuscript on paper. [Italy, c. 1560-1570] 4to (215 by 147mm.), mostly sewed but without binding, some corners torn away with some losses to text there, overall good condition; altogether 53 leaves, lacking at least 2 leaves at beginning and one at end, collation: i8 (wants first 2 ff.), ii-iii(12), iv(14), v7 (wants last leaf), catchwords at foot of every leaf, single column of 26 lines in an Italian italic hand, early foliation showing only 4 leaves missing at front (perhaps 2 leaves of main text plus frontispiece and end-leaf), watermark close to Briquet 672 (Vicenza, 1569) and 12236 (Rome, 1566-1567), old water damage with stains, discoloured areas and woolly edges. This very rare sample of an apparently unpublished text is part of the ‘Sacra rapresentazione’ tradition, a form of sacred verse in Italian popular in Tuscany from the first half of the fifteenth century.
